Marc Herbert 1254f146f8 tests: validate "patch" and "ed" commands once, print meaningful messages (#226)
macOS' /usr/bin/patch and GNU patch have very subtle incompatibilities
that cause only some "more advanced" tests to fail in obscure and very
time-consuming ways - while other tests pass. In some cases (depending
on test threads racing), the lack of newlines in some test data even
causes the whole test suite to stall.

This fix runs `patch -version` (only once), makes sure the output starts
with "GNU patch" and shows a meaningful assert message when not. It also
looks for `gpatch` instead of `patch` on macOS and shows a meaningful
assert message if either is missing.

Fixes: #225

This also provides faster and better feedback when `ed` is missing (see
#39) and implements a portable and basic check.

Last but not least, this new code is generic enough to support the
validation of any other test dependency in the future.

Gunter Schmidt d33aca1fff cmp Feat: change data type for 'bytes' limit and 'ignore initial' to u64 (#183)
* feat: u64 for --bytes and --ignore-initial

fix: bumped up tempfile to "3.26.0"

The variables for --bytes, --ignore-initial and line count where size 'usize',
thus limiting the readable bytes on 32-bit systems.
GNU cmp is compiled with LFS (Large File Support) and allows i64 values.

This is now all u64, which works also on 32-bit systems with Rust.
There is no reason to implement a 32-bit barrier for 32 bit machines.

Additionally the --bytes limit can be set to 'u128' using the feature
"cmp_bytes_limit_128_bit".

The performance impact would be negligible, as there only few calculations
each time a full block is read from the file.
